Kibo palace Hotel
Kibo Palace Hotel is one of Kibo palace Hotel.

1. Kibo Palace Hotel

Arusha, Mkoa wa Arusha
Hotel · 6 tips and reviews

FARAJA R.FARAJA ROY: The hotel quality and staff service is on par with any hotel I've stayed at in the USA. The food service is excellent with friendly and attentive staff.